Output 09567faf60b8dc13fe3eef65518a86fe6632df001c4ab44001848bc498565113:1

value
48918098543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96d8d14f293e959765530984bcb9580a0446e8d OP_EQUAL
address
3H8sMhxh7YjkQJLv1oS6vhXptjMVJmQVVg
transaction
09567faf60b8dc13fe3eef65518a86fe6632df001c4ab44001848bc498565113
spent
true